Increased Development Rates



By providing nutrients directly to the plant roots in a highly soluble form, plants in hydroponic systems can uptake important nutrients more effectively, leading to faster growth. Furthermore, the oxygen-rich environment in hydroponic systems permits for improved nutrient absorption and enhanced metabolic procedures within the plants, even more contributing to accelerated growth rates.




In addition, the lack of dirt in hydroponic systems gets rid of the requirement for plants to use up energy on substantial origin growth trying to find nutrients. This power can after that be redirected in the direction of above-ground development, resulting in lusher foliage and quicker advancement of fruits or flowers. Generally, the raised development rates observed in hydroponic systems make them a compelling alternative for farmers looking to make best use of plant development and performance.


Water Preservation Advantages



Unlike traditional dirt gardening, where plants need to develop extensive origin systems to browse for water, hydroponic systems deliver water and nutrients straight to the plant roots. This targeted distribution guarantees that plants obtain specifically what they require, minimizing excess water usage. Accepting hydroponics not only benefits plant development yet also adds to water preservation initiatives, aligning with the global push towards even more lasting farming methods.


Nutrient Effectiveness Benefits



Provided the significant water preservation benefits connected with hydroponics, an additional advantage lies in the effective application of nutrients within the system. Unlike traditional soil-based horticulture, where nutrients are spread in the soil and might not always get to the plant origins effectively, hydroponic systems deliver nutrients straight to the plants' origins in a controlled way. This targeted shipment makes certain that plants get the specific amount of nutrients they require for ideal development, getting rid of waste and reducing the risk of nutrient overflow.


In hydroponic systems, nutrition services are thoroughly checked and adapted to preserve the optimal equilibrium for plant development. This precision permits plants to uptake nutrients extra successfully, bring about faster growth prices and higher yields compared to traditional gardening approaches. In addition, the recirculating nature of several hydroponic systems further enhances nutrition performance by continuously giving plants with accessibility to crucial elements.


Room Optimization Solutions



To optimize the efficiency of indoor horticulture setups, applying room optimization solutions is crucial for achieving ideal plant development and productivity. One reliable solution is upright horticulture, which includes utilizing upright area to expand plants upwards, thereby making the most of the use of minimal floor space. By installing vertical hydroponic systems such as stacked grow towers or hanging planters, farmers can grow a bigger quantity of plants in a smaller footprint.


In addition, using reflective products on wall surfaces or installing grow lights purposefully can assist maximize light circulation to plants that are not directly under the main light. This method makes sure that plants at various elevations get adequate light for photosynthesis, advertising uniform growth throughout the indoor garden.

Insect and Disease Control Perks





Effective bug and illness control steps are important components of effective hydroponic interior gardening systems. One of the significant benefits of hydroponic gardening hereof is the lowered threat of bug infestations contrasted to standard soil-based methods. Without dirt, many common important link bugs that count on dirt for sanctuary and nutrition are unable to thrive in hydroponic systems. This gets rid of the requirement for dangerous chemical pesticides that can be damaging to both plants and the atmosphere. In addition, the regulated environment of hydroponic systems enables for early discovery of any kind of insect or condition concerns, enabling prompt intervention to protect against prevalent damages.
